Requirement Title: Software Engineer III – Python, AWS, GenAI
Client/Project Name: Asset & Wealth Management (IMA REAL ASSETS - INDIA C3730)
Location: Bengaluru, Karnataka, India (JPMorgan Chase & Co Towers A)
Number of Positions: 04
Start Date: Aug 2026
Engagement Type: Full Time (Contractor)
Duration: Full-time, ongoing
Work Hours/Shift: Standard business hours, IST (with flexibility for agile team collaboration)
Job Description:
- Serve as a senior member of an agile team to design and deliver trusted, market-leading technology products in a secure, stable, and scalable way.
- Lead and execute critical technology solutions across multiple technical areas within various business functions.
- Partner with other technology teams on LLM and GenAI projects, including prompt engineering and RAG pipelines.
- Collaborate with Data Science and Cybersecurity to deliver ML products, including model deployment, monitoring, and compliance.
- Work with DevOps engineers to plan, automate, and deploy data storage and processing systems using best-in-class CI/CD and IaC practices.
- Execute creative software solutions, design, development, and advanced technical troubleshooting.
- Develop secure, high-quality production code; review and debug code written by others; enforce code quality and security standards.
- Stay abreast of the latest advancements in AI, GenAI, and cloud technologies and drive their integration into production.
Technical Skills (All Must Be Evidenced):
- Advanced Python programming (minimum 4 years, with code samples or project links)
- Proven experience building and operating scalable ML-driven products (must provide project details and references)
- Hands-on experience in both Azure and AWS (minimum 2 years each, with evidence of live deployments)
- Experience in highly regulated environments (BFSI, healthcare, or similar; must provide client/project references)
- Proficient in all aspects of SDLC (including secure coding, code review, automated testing, and CI/CD)
- Terraform, IaaC experience (must provide details of real-world infrastructure automation)
- Experience with large-scale cloud-native architectures (microservices, serverless, container orchestration)
- Microservices performance tuning, optimization, real-time applications (must provide metrics or case studies)
- Azure and AWS Certifications (minimum one Professional-level certification in either cloud; both preferred)
- Experience with GenAI/LLM frameworks (LangChain, HuggingFace, OpenAI API, etc.) is a strong plus
Experience Level:
- 5+ years applied experience in software engineering and ML-driven product development (minimum 2 years in GenAI/LLM projects)
- 2+ years in BFSI, Asset & Wealth Management, or other highly regulated environments
Domain/Industry:
- Asset & Wealth Management, BFSI, or highly regulated environments (must provide evidence)
Educational Criteria:
-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or related field from a recognized institution
- Formal training or certification on software engineering concepts (attach certificates)
Soft Skills:
- Agile mindset, strong communication, leadership, teamwork, ability to iterate quickly, creative problem-solving, and stakeholder management
Compliance & Background:
- Standard BGV, criminal, education, and reference checks required
- No history of compliance violations or adverse regulatory findings
